
Round Rock Express Announces Three New Employees

ROUND ROCK, Texas - The Round Rock Express Baseball Club announced the addition of three front-office employees Tuesday. Larry Little was named director of communications, while Chris Almendarez and Neil Moore joined the staff as senior account executives.
Little, a 1998 journalism graduate of Louisiana Tech University, comes to the Express after nine-plus years with the Baylor University Athletic Media Relations staff. While at Baylor, Little served as primary media contact for the Bears' baseball program and secondary contact for the football program. He also handled publications and graphic design for Baylor Athletic Media Relations. Little previously worked in athletic media relations at Mississippi State University, the University of Virginia and his alma mater. He also served two tours of duty as press officer for the USA Baseball National Team, including the 2008 undefeated World Champion squad.
Almendarez, a graduate of the University of Houston where he played baseball, joined the Express staff in October. He previously was a professional sales consultant for SkinMedica Pharmaceuticals. Prior to that, Almendarez was sales manager for KEY Enterprises, and he spent time with Novartis Pharmaceuticals and Team Sports Incorporated. Almendarez, who played two seasons at Howard Junior College prior to his time at Houston, is active in youth sports in the Round Rock area and has coached over 35 teams during the past 10 years. He will coordinate all Express baseball camps, clinics and academies, and he will work with season ticket sales, group outings and corporate sponsorships.
Neil Moore is a graduate of Ottawa [Kan.] University, where he was a two-sport athlete as quarterback for the Braves' football team and an outfielder for the OU baseball team. He joined the Express in October after working with the Portland Beavers (San Diego Padres Triple-A affiliate) and the Portland Timbers USL-Division 1 soccer team. Moore's focus with the Express is building new corporate relationships through sponsorships, group nights and ticket packages while also maintaining relationships with existing clientele.
